《数据库基础-教学大纲、授课计划.docx》由会员分享,可在线阅读,更多相关《数据库基础-教学大纲、授课计划.docx(7页珍藏版)》请在第一文库网上搜索。
1、数据库基础教学大纲一、课程信息课程名称:数据库基础课程类别:素质选修课/专业基础课课程性质:选修/必修计划学时:64计划学分,4先修课程:无选用教材:数据库基础,迟丽娟、余宁、张继旺主编,2023年,电子工业出版社教 材。适用专业:本课程可作为既可用作大学本科、专科计算机及相关专业数据库课程的教学 课程,也可用作数据库领域技术人员的参考课程。课程负责人:二、课程简介本课程是编者多年从事数控机床教学和实训的经验总结,集中体现了通过实训操作培养 和提升技能的教学理念。用项目化编写体系,从数控加工工艺分析、编程指令、计算机自动 编程到机床的实际操作训练.以典型零件的工艺分析和编程为重点,面向学生,既
2、注重基础 知识的积累,又强调实际操作技能的培养。三、课程教学要求序号专业毕业要求课程教学要求关联程度1工程知识数据库系统概述、关系数据库、数据库设计、SoL基础 应用、SOL高级应用、索引和视图、存储过程和触发器、 安全管理。L2问题分析数据库技术是目前计算机相关行业中发展最快的技术之 一,已经广泛应用于各种类型的数据处理系统之中,了 解并掌握数据库知识已经成为对各类技术人员和管理人 员的基本要求。H3设计/开发解决方案结合大量数据库开发项目的数据库制作与管理实例,详 细讲解了数据库原理与应用要点。保证了学生能够学好 知识点掌握实际的操作技能,同时培养数据库开发实践 能力。H4研究L5使用现代
3、工具数据库系统H6工程与社会学会将数据库基础技术应用于实际生产和社会服务中, 为社会做出贡献。M7环境和可持续发展L8职业规范L9个人和团队学会个人发展和团队合作,提高个人和团队的综合素质。H10沟通学会礼貌且有效的沟通和表达,与客户、同事和上级保 持良好的沟通和协作。M11项目管理1 .学会进行项目管理和组织,包括项目计划、进度控制、 质量管理等。2 .学会进行风险评估和管理,提而项目成功的概率和效 率。M12终身学习1 .学会进行自我学习和自我提升,不断提高自身的专业 水平和创新能力。2 .学会进行终身学习和职业发展规划,不断拓展职业领 域和发展空间。M注:“课程教学要求”栏中内容为针对该
4、课程适用专业的专业毕业要求与相关教学要求的具 体描述。“关联程度”栏中字母表示二者关联程度。关联程度按高关联、中关联、低关联三 档分别表示为“H” “M”或L”。“课程教学要求”及“关联程度”中的空白栏表示该课程 与所对应的专业毕业要求条目不相关。四、课程教学内容章节名称主要内容重难点关键词学时类型1数据 库系 统概 述任务1数据库系统 任务2数据库管理系 统任务3数据模型(1) 了解数据库系统的组成及体系结 构。(2) 了解数据库管理系统的主要功能 和组成。(3)能够理解数据间的联系和实体间 的联系。4理论+ 实操2关系 数据 库任务1关系代数任务2关系数据库设 计基础(1) 了解关系运算。
5、(2)能够描述表之间的关系。(3)能够对关系模式进行分解。8理论+ 实操3数据 库设 计任务1数据库设计基 础任务2创建和使用数 据库任务3创建和使用表(1) 了解数据库设计步骤。(2)理解需求分析、概念设计、逻辑设计和物理设计。(3)能够创建和使用数据库。(4)能够创建和使用表。10理论+ 实操4SQL 基础 应用任务1操作语句任务2数据查询任务3 SQL程序设计 基础(1)能够使用SOL语句创建数据库和 表。(2)能够使用SOL语句进行数据查询。(3)能够使用SOL语句进行程序设计。10理论+ 实操5SQL 高级 应用任务1高级查询 任务2事务处理 任务3游标(1)能够使用SOL进行高级查
6、询。(2)能够进行事务处理。(3)能够使用游标。8理论+ 实操6索引 和视 图任务1索引任务2视图(1)能够创建和使用索引。(2)能够创建和使用视图。8理论+ 实操7存储 过程 和触 发器任务1存储过程 任务2触发器(1)能够创建存储过程,使用存储过 程的参数。(2)能够创建和使用触发器。8理论+ 实操8安全管理任务1账号和角色任务2备份和还原数 据库(1)能够创建服务器的登录账号。(2)能够创建数据库的用户,并能关 联到账号。(3)能够备份数据库。8理论+ 实操五、考核要求及成绩评定序号成绩类别考核方式考核要求权重(%)备注1期末成绩期末考试大作业50百分制,60分为及格2平时成绩实践14次
7、40优、良、中、及格、不及格3平时表现出勤情况10两次未参加课程则无法获得学分注:此表中内容为该课程的全部考核方式及其相关信息。六、学生学习建议(-)学习方法建议1 .依据专业教学标准,结合岗位技能职业标准,通过案例展开学习,将每个项目分成多 个任务,系统化地学习。2 .了解行业企业技术标准,注重学习新技术和新方法,根据教材中穿插设置的相关实例, 对已有技术持续进行更新。3 .进行练习和实践,提高自己的技能和应用能力,加深对知识的理解和记忆。(-)学生课外阅读弁考资料数据库基础,迟丽娟、余宁、张继旺主编,2023年,电子工业出版社教材。七、课程改革与建设本课程在系统介绍理论知识的同时,还以“任
8、务引入”“知识准备”“项目总结”等栏目 丰富内容。1 .实例丰富本课程结合大量的数据库制作与管理实例,详细讲解了数据库原理与应用要点,让学生 在学习过程中潜移默化地掌握数据库制作与管理技能。2 .突出提升技能本课程中的很多实例本身就是数据库开发项目,经过作者精心提炼和改编,不仅保证了 学生能够学好知识点,更重要的是能够帮助学生掌握实际的操作技能,同时培养数据库开发实践能力。3 .技能与思政教育紧密结合在讲解数据库开发专业知识的同时,从专业知识角度触类旁通引导学生提升相关思政品 质。4 .项目式教学,实操性强全课程采用项目式设计,把数据库理论知识分解并融入一个个实践操作的训练项目中, 增强了本课
9、程的实用性。平时对学生的考核内容包括出勤情况、学生的学习成果、课堂讨论等方面,占期末总评 的50%。期末考试成绩占期末总评的50%。制订人 签字:教研室主 任签字:院部负责人 签字:修订时 间:年月日教学日历(20xx20xx学年第X学期)开课学院开课专业讲授学时34课程名称数据库基础授课教师实践/实验学时30授课年级授课班级总学时64使用教材数据库基础参考书目数据库基础校历周次授课内容分章节题目第1周项目1数据库系统概述(4学时)任务1数据库系统(1学时)任务2数据库管理系统(2学时)任务3数据模型(1学时)第2周项目2关系数据库(4学时)任务1关系代数(4学时)第3周项目2关系数据库(4学
10、时)任务2关系数据库设计基础(4学时)第4周项目3数据库设计(4学时)任务1数据库设计基础(3学时)任务2创建和使用数据库(1学时)第5周项目3数据库设计(4学时)任务2创建和使用数据库(3学时)任务3创建和使用表(2学时)第6周项目3数据库设计(2学时)任务3创建和使用表(2学时)项目4 SQL基础应用(2学时) 任务1操作语句(2学时)第7周任务1操作语句(1学时) 任务2数据查询(3学时)项目4 SQL基础应用(4学时)第8周任务3 SQL程序设计基础(4项目4 SQL基础应用(4学时) 学时)第9周任务1高级查询(3学时) 任务2事务处理(1学时)项目5 SQL高级应用(4学时)第第周任务2事务处理(1学时) 任务3游标(3学时)项目5 SQL高级应用(4学时)第11周任务1索引(4学时)项目6索引和视图(4学时)第第周任务2视图(4学时)项目6索引和视图(4学时)第13周任务1存储过程(4学时)项目7存储过程和触发器(4学时)第14周任务2触发器(4学时)项目7存储过程和触发器(4学时)第15周任务1账号和角色(4学时)项目8安全管理(4学时)第16周项目8安全管理(4学时) 任务2备份和还原数据库(4学时)